$24.45 an hour Martin Marietta is currently looking for motivated individuals to join our portable production crews. This crew travels to different sand plants around Central Iowa and occasionally Eastern Nebraska to help with production. This position would be responsible for operating a variety of heavy equipment and maintenance on the portable plant. This position is paid a competitive hourly wage as well as drive time pay, mileage pay and $175 per diem pay when not working at the base location. Essential Functions Responsible for operating a variety of equipment utilized in dredge mining Perform daily inspection of vehicle and work area Perform repairs and routine maintenance on plant and mobile equipment Observe visual and auditory signals during vehicle operation Maintain consistent and efficient operation of plant Diagnose and assist in trouble-shooting when process is interrupted Perform preventative maintenance and pre-shift inspections as needed All other duties as assigned Minimum Education and Experience Previous Equipment Operation experience preferred, will train the right candidate Bi-lingual is a plus Must have a valid driver's license Position Type/Expected Hours of Work This is a full-time position that works 40+ hours per week. This job will require travel to multiple sites. A member of the S&P 500 Index, Martin Marietta is an American-based company and a leading supplier of heavy building materials - including aggregates, cement, ready-mixed concrete and asphalt. Through a network of operations spanning 28 states, Canada and the Bahamas, dedicated Martin Marietta teams supply the foundational resources upon which our communities thrive. Martin Marietta's Magnesia Specialties business produces high-purity magnesia and dolomitic lime products used worldwide in environmental, industrial, agricultural and specialty applications.
